14:16 EDTCARFlightCar undercutting Hertz, Avis at airport, ABC News reports
FlightCar is undercutting Hertz Global (HTZ) and Avis Budget (CAR) at San Francisco International Airport by offering rental cars for as low as $21 per day, ABC News reports. The start-up, run by teenagers, offers travelers free parking, a free car wash, and a cut of the rental fee to rent their cars out while they travel. Reference Link

15:29 EDTGOOGGoogle's Chromebook to be available in Wal-Mart, Staples
In addition to Best Buy (BBY) and Amazon.com (AMZN), Google (GOOG) announced that, starting today, Walmart (WMT) will be making the newest Acer Chromebook available in approximately 2,800 stores across the U.S. for $199. Beginning this weekend, Staples (SPLS) will bring a mix of Chromebooks from Acer, HP (HPQ) and Samsung (SSNLF) to each of its stores in the U.S., or more than 1,500 in total. Reference Link

09:15 EDTGOOGYahoo unlikely to reach search deal with Google, says Bernstein
Bernstein believes that Google (GOOG) will not make a deal on search with Yahoo (YHOO), as the risk/reward ratio of such a deal would not be favorable to Google. The firm expects Yahoo's stock to rise over the next few months but it keeps a Market Perform rating on the shares.
